<p>April 29 was a bittersweet day for Western <a href="http://www.warcraftgold.com/aion_online/" target="_blank"><em>Aion</em></a> players who inched closer to a live Update 1.9 with the <a href="http://na.aiononline.com/board/notices/view?articleID=274&amp;page=" target="_blank">launch of two public test servers</a>, but was also reminded of their catch-up game with Koreans who gained access to the more advanced Update 2.0 on the same day.<span id="more-171"></span></p>
<p>Last April 22, <em>Aion</em> developer NCSoft announced that US and EU subscribers&#8211;commonly lumped together as the Western community&#8211;would gain access to two PTS erected specifically for testing Update 1.9 and, presumably, future content patches. Update 1.9 <a href="http://powerwiki.uk.aiononline.com/aion/Korean+PTS:+March+3rd+Test+Server+Update+1.9+Announcement" target="_blank">became live in Korea</a> a month ago, but Western players have not seen it due to lengthy &#8220;translation processes&#8221; needed for US and EU markets.</p>
<p>Western players saw the two PTS as a way to placate their unrest over what the translation hold-up, but an announcement that <a href="http://na.aiononline.com/board/notices/view?articleID=273&amp;page=" target="_blank">Update 2.0 is now live in Korean PTS</a> renewed calls for NCSoft to better synchronize their content patches across the globe.</p>
<p>Initial testing for both Western PTS saw the usual disconnection problems, but feedback was positive once players got into the game world due to the easier leveling, increased drop rates, and availability of GMs for bug and error reporting. The Western PTS can be <a href="http://na.aiononline.com/board/notices/view?articleID=264&amp;page=" target="_blank">downloaded via two methods</a> but manual copying is far easier provided you follow the instructions well to avoid a disastrous client deletion.</p>
<p>But if you&#8217;re more interested in knowing all the features coming with Update 2.0, then better wait a little much longer; NCSoft said the patch notes will be uploaded at the official website early this week in English, French and German.</p>
<p>It&#8217;s 38 pages long before translation so you might want to save a box of popcorn for when it finally hits the official website&#8211;and melts your buttered mouth with a hot new pet system, new zones, and the Path of Wind movement system.</p>
